MySQL字段注释攻略:轻松为字段添加清晰说明

mysql怎么给字段添加说明

时间:2025-07-25 06:26


MySQL中如何为字段添加说明 在数据库设计和管理过程中,字段说明(通常称为“注释”或“描述”)是非常重要的一部分

    它们为数据库管理员、开发人员和维护人员提供了关于表中每个字段用途和含义的上下文信息

    在MySQL中,你可以使用`COMMENT`语句来为表或字段添加说明

    本文将详细介绍如何在MySQL中为字段添加说明,并阐述这种做法的重要性和好处

     一、为什么需要为字段添加说明? 1.提高可读性:对于复杂的数据库结构,包含大量表和字段的情况下,字段说明可以帮助团队成员更快地理解每个字段的用途,从而提高代码的可读性和可维护性

     2.文档化设计:字段说明可以作为数据库设计文档的一部分,记录字段的用途、数据类型、约束等信息,有助于保持设计与实现的一致性

     3.便于协作:在多人协作的项目中,字段说明可以减少因误解字段含义而导致的错误,提高团队协作效率

     4.未来维护:随着项目的演进,原始开发人员可能会离开团队

    字段说明对于后来接手维护的开发人员来说,是理解数据库设计的重要资源

     二、如何在MySQL中为字段添加说明? 在MySQL中,你可以使用`ALTER TABLE`语句结合`MODIFY COLUMN`和`COMMENT`来为已存在的字段添加或修改说明

    以下是一个基本的示例: sql ALTER TABLE 表名 MODIFY COLUMN字段名 数据类型【其他属性】 COMMENT 字段说明; 其中: 表名 是你要修改的表的名称

     字段名 是你要添加或修改说明的字段的名称

     - 数据类型 是字段的数据类型,如INT、`VARCHAR`等

     - 【其他属性】 是可选的,包括字段的其他属性,如`NOT NULL`、`DEFAULT`值等

     - 字段说明 是你要添加的字段说明,用单引号括起来

     例如,假设你有一个名为`users`的表,其中有一个名为`email`的字段,你想为这个字段添加一个说明:“用户的电子邮件地址”

    你可以使用以下SQL语句: sql ALTER TABLE users MODIFY COLUMN email VARCHAR(255) NOT NULL COMMENT 用户的电子邮件地址; 这条语句会修改`users`表中的`email`字段,为其添加一个说明,同时保留其数据类型和其他属性

     三、最佳实践 1.简洁明了:字段说明应该简洁明了,直接描述字段的用途或含义

    避免冗长和模糊的描述

     2.保持一致:在整个数据库设计中,使用一致的术语和格式来编写字段说明

    这有助于提高说明的可读性和一致性

     3.及时更新:当字段的用途或含义发生变化时,记得及时更新字段说明,以保持其与实际用途的一致性

     4.版本控制:将数据库结构(包括字段说明)纳入版本控制系统中,以便跟踪更改历史并协调团队之间的更改

     四、注意事项 在为字段添加说明时,确保你有足够的权限来修改表结构

     - 在生产环境中修改表结构之前,最好先在开发或测试环境中进行验证,以确保更改不会对现有功能产生负面影响

     - 如果表中包含大量数据,修改字段属性(包括添加说明)可能会导致性能下降或锁定表

    在这种情况下,最好在低流量时段进行更改,并通知相关利益相关者

     五、结论 为MySQL数据库中的字段添加说明是一个简单但非常有用的做法

    它可以提高数据库的可读性和可维护性,促进团队协作,并作为宝贵的文档资源供未来参考

    通过遵循最佳实践并注意潜在的风险点,你可以有效地利用这一功能来优化你的数据库设计和管理流程